Chadwick Plush Company

The Chadwick Plush Company sold velours, lab robes, polarians, astrachans, plushes, moquettes, and furniture. Their biggest product was imitation seal skins.

Day Chadwick started the business in England but moved to Holyoke early on.

In 1900 they were in the west wing of the Cabot Street Mill.
